Your Game Day Just Got Better at Sports Bar Bali This Weekend
Check Out the Exciting Menu Offerings and Occasions at Your Fave Sports BarWhen you believe of your favorite sports bar, what comes to mind? Perhaps it's the mouthwatering buffalo wings or the trademark mixed drinks that completely match your game day experience.Trademark Meals That Score BigWhen you walk right into a sports bar, the fragrance of t